Yuji Hirayama: Older, Wiser…And Still Pretty Strong

40-year-old Yuji Hirayama, the legendary all around climber from Japan, made a trip to British Columbia late this summer.  Not surprisingly he left with a couple of notable sends that included a repeat of the Squamish trad climbing testpiece Cobra Crack (5.14) and an onsight of Dinosaur Highway (5.14a) at Horne Lake.
